Stress is something that we all experience at some

point in our lives. It can come from various sources, such

as school, work, or personal relationships. The pressure to

perform well and meet expectations can be overwhelming at

times.

When it comes to studying, the pressure can be

particularly intense. There are deadlines to meet, exams to

prepare for, and a constant fear of failure looming over

our heads. It's easy to feel like the weight of the world

is on our shoulders when we're trying to juggle multiple

assignments and projects at once.

The feeling of being overwhelmed by study pressure can

lead to a range of negative emotions, such as anxiety,

frustration, and even depression. It's important to

recognize when the stress becomes too much to handle and to

seek help when needed.

One of the most challenging aspects of dealing with

study pressure is finding a balance between academic

responsibilities and personal well-being. It's easy to get

so caught up in the demands of studying that we neglect our

physical and mental health. Taking breaks, getting enough

sleep, and engaging in activities that bring joy and

relaxation are essential for maintaining a healthy balance.

It's also important to remember that it's okay to ask

for help. Whether it's seeking support from friends, family,

or teachers, reaching out for assistance can make a world

of difference when it comes to managing study pressure. No

one should have to go through it alone.

In conclusion, study pressure is a common experience

for many people, but it's important to recognize when it

becomes too much to handle. Finding a balance between

academic responsibilities and personal well-being, as well

as seeking help when needed, are crucial for managing study

pressure effectively. Remember, it's okay to take a step

back and prioritize your well-being.
